If so, then you’ve already experienced the services and capabilities brought by low-air economy.The term low-altitude economy refers to any aviation activities within the 0–1000m height range, including UAVs(unmanned aerial vehicles), low-altitude piloted flights like helicopters, and emerging applications such as drone delivery and air taxis. This is a really big change from traditional global aviation because it relies strongly on helicopter or drone transport & navigation etc., rather than planes and other high-speed aircraft. Airspeed measurement and control systems have become a crucial passage to safe, efficient, and autonomous flight.
Airspeed probes provide data that support flight control, performance optimization, and stability management. In the context of low-altitude economy, air density, turbulence, and airflow conditions change sharply, so precise measurement is absolutely indispensable. The Technical Edge of Windtuner’s Five-Hole Differential Airspeed Probe
Windtuner’s Five-Hole Differential Airspeed Probe combines the aerodynamic precision of a five-hole probe with the robustness of an airspeed tube, forming a compact, high-performance air data instrument. Its design minimizes measurement errors caused by turbulent or off-axis flows and delivers superior accuracy even in complex aerodynamic environments.
This advanced probe provides a full suite of parameters including altitude, calibrated and true airspeed, angle of attack, sideslip angle, static pressure, dynamic pressure , total air temperature, static temperature and so on. The Role of Pressure Scanners in Low-Altitude Flight Systems
Pressure scanners take the center stage in low-altitude flight systems because they are the collectors and processors in experiments. Flight control algorithms rely on this aerodynamic data to work and improve. UAVs set their wings into logistics, inspection, and short-range mobility fields, creating differentiated needs for each specific mission. Engineers need flexible and accurate air data collection in each of these turbulent environments. Windtuner pressure scanners answer this demand with stable, high-frequency pressure acquisition even in dense or low-speed flights. By integrating 24-bit A/D conversion, 500 Hz sampling, and IEEE1588V2 time synchronization capabilities, Windtuner pressure scanners generate clean, time-aligned data streams that support real-time decisions in both experimental setups and operational vehicles.
